    From the UK to Dubai: The Journey of Principal Lisa, Dubai’s Godmother

    Send us Fan MailIn this warm episode of The Playground Podcast, our host Shamim Kassibawi sits down with Principal Lisa, a beloved figure known as the "godmother" to countless children in Dubai. With a huge following on social media and a reputation for being a beacon of support to families, Principal Lisa shares her inspiring story. Growing up, she always knew she wanted to support families and work with children. From juggling her training as a teacher while raising three kids of her own, to dedicating herself to working with children that others often excluded—those with special needs—Principal Lisa's journey has been one of compassion and resilience. She also shares her experience working in a high school with older children who faced challenges like hunger and neglect, which led her to set up a community group to provide much-needed support.Principal Lisa opens up about her relationship with her husband, how their life was entwined with her demanding job, and how this eventually led to their move to Dubai. She tells the incredible story of how a phone call from Dubai changed their lives, leading them from a 300-year-old house in the UK to a modern apartment on the 70th floor in Dubai Marina. In a twist of fate, two years before their move, Lisa had written in her journal about wanting to move to Dubai and had even taken a picture in front of the building they ended up calling home.Today, Principal Lisa continues her mission by supporting families in Dubai and around the world. She shares insights into common parenting challenges, such as knowing when to seek help, the importance of not getting stuck in the infant stage, tips on toilet training by 18 months, and feeding practices that aid in speech development.Whether you’re a parent of young children or someone looking for wisdom from a seasoned educator, this episode with Principal Lisa is a must-listen.
